Advertisement
Advertisement
Knights of St. Columba
noun
- an international, semi-secret fraternal and charitable order for Catholic laymen, which originated in New Haven, Connecticut in 1882 (the Knights of Columbus )
Advertisement
Advertisement
Advertisement
Advertisement
Browse